    outreach

    English

    Noun

    (es)
  • The act or practice of visiting and providing the services (of a charity or other organization) to people who might not otherwise have access to those services.
  • The extent or length of something.
  • Synonyms

    * (extent) extent, length * public relations

    Verb

  • To reach further than; to surpass or exceed; to go too far.
  • To provide charitable services to people who would otherwise not have access to those services.
